How to Actually Use It
Here’s the kicker: you need numbers that will actually help you make a solid decision. So, where do you dig up these elusive figures?
-
Device Specifications: Start by scoping out the tech specs from your devices. Websites that provide breakdowns on battery specifications, wattage, and benchmarks can give you the initial figures you need.
-
Usage Metrics: Next, you’ll need actual data on how you use your devices. Think about the apps you frequently run, how long you spend on social media, or how much video streaming you do. It might be a hassle to keep track, but it’s vital. Use built-in battery usage stats on your device to see which apps are killing your power.
-
Environmental Factors: Don't forget about the impact of your surroundings. If you're gaming in a hot environment, your device’s CPU will throttle down to keep cool, affecting performance and battery life. This is often ignored, but it’s a game-changer and needs to be part of your assessment.
-
Battery Cycle Count: Recognize that batteries have a finite life, and as they age, their efficiency declines. Make sure to factor in your device's battery cycle count, which tells you how many times the battery has been fully drained and recharged. This will inform your calculations of how battery life changes over time.
-
Power Management Settings: Enable the built-in power-saving features of your device. These settings can often help prolong battery life without severely hindering performance, but you have to factor in the potential trade-offs.
-
Benchmarking Tools: Grab a third-party app or a benchmarking tool to see how different workloads impact battery life in real-time. This can streamline your data gathering significantly.

💡 Pro Tip
Here’s something not everyone thinks of: always charge your device correctly. Frequently letting your battery drop to near-zero or keeping it plugged in all the time can wear it out prematurely. Smart cycles—charging it mid-range and not letting it swing to extremes—can go a long way toward extending its lifespan. And believe me, fewer people pay attention to this than you think.
FAQ
Q1: What is more important: battery life or performance? A: It seriously depends on your specific needs. If you’re on the move a lot and don’t have frequent charging options, battery life is king. For a desktop usage scenario, performance might win out.
Q2: How can I improve my current battery life without sacrificing much performance? A: Start by minimizing background processes, lowering screen brightness, and using battery-saving modes whenever you can. Sometimes turning off features you don’t need will extend that battery life significantly.
Q3: Why does my device drain battery so quickly even when I’m not using it? A: Background applications could be working like little gremlins while you’re not looking. Check your settings to see what’s running behind the scenes and kill off whatever you’re not using.
Q4: Are there any apps you recommend for monitoring battery performance? A: Absolutely. Apps like Battery Guru or GSam Battery Monitor provide detailed insights into your battery usage and help identify apps that drain your power.
